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Great Coates to Bromley North start from as little as £28.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Great Coates to Bromley North start from £64.70 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Great Coates to Bromley North are available for £146.20 one way

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Great Coates is a compact and straightforward station, offering step-free access across its platforms, making it accessible for those with mobility challenges. Despite its lack of a ticket office or machines, passengers can seek assistance at the help point available at the station. Customer help points ensure travelers can acquire information, while induction loops are in place for enhanced accessibility.

Notably, the station lacks certain amenities like waiting rooms, seating areas, refreshment facilities, or restrooms, a factor worth considering for those planning lengthy waits. However, bicycle stands with CCTV protection are available for those preferring eco-friendly transport to the station.

Onward Travel Options

Great Coates station offers convenient options for onward journeys, albeit with some limitations. Rail replacement services are available with pick-up and drop-off locations adjacent to the level crossing. However, no direct bus services operate close by, and the station also lacks accessible taxis or car hire facilities. Travelers looking for bus connections are advised to inquire on Busline at 0871 200 2233 for regional routes and updates.

Station Facilities and Services

Bromley North is outfitted with all the essential amenities to ensure a smooth traveling experience. The station features a ticket office that operates from 06:10 to 19:00 on weekdays and from 07:20 to 14:00 on Saturdays. Additionally, multiple ticket machines, including accessible ones, and smartcard issuers ensure your passage is unhindered, while an induction loop supports those with hearing impairments.

With a category A accessibility rating, the station ensures step-free access across all platforms. While there are designated waiting and seating areas, note that there is no formal waiting room. Assistance for navigation and embarking is available during staffing hours, which harmonizes well with the mobile Assistance Team for non-staffed hours.

While Bromley North may not offer the full suite of luxuries found at larger stations, its coffee shop and sandwich bar provide the perfect pause for refreshments. Although Wi-Fi and payphones are not available, the sense of connection through its transport links more than compensates. Car parking is ample with 220 spaces, perfect for commuters and day-trippers alike.
